Finding GCD of 107, 702, 546, 685 using Prime Factorization

Given Input Data is 107, 702, 546, 685

Make a list of Prime Factors of all the given numbers initially

Prime Factorization of 107 is 107

Prime Factorization of 702 is 2 x 3 x 3 x 3 x 13

Prime Factorization of 546 is 2 x 3 x 7 x 13

Prime Factorization of 685 is 5 x 137

The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1
